Creamy Seafood Chowder: The Best Comforting Recipe for Home Cooks

This creamy seafood chowder is the ultimate comfort food, perfect for cozy nights in.

-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
- Total Time: 45 minutes
- Yield: 4 servings
- Category: Soup
- Method: Stovetop
- Cuisine: American
- Diet: Gluten-Free
- 1 pound shrimp, peeled and deveined
- 1 pound scallops
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 onion, diced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up celery, diced
- 1 cup carrots, diced
- 4 cups seafood stock
- 2 cups heavy cream
- 2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
- In a large pot,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add onions and garlic, sauté until translucent.
- Stir in celery and carrots, cooking until tender.
- Add the seafood stock and bring to a simmer.
- Once simmering, add shrimp and scallops, cooking until seafood is cooked through.
- Lower the heat and stir in heavy cream, simmering for an additional 5 minutes.
- Finish with fresh parsley before serving. Enjoy!
Notes
- For a spicier kick, add a pinch of cayenne pepper.
- Leftovers can be refrigerated for up to 3 days.
